    Clerk of the Parliaments

    John Browne Esquire Clerk of the Parliaments

    Order for Scobell to deliver the Records of this House to Brown, Cler. Parl. and his Dwellinghouse, &c.
    Lords Committees, appointed to consider of the Draught of an Order for Henry Scobell Esquire to deliver all Acts, Records, and Journal Books, and all Papers and Writings whatsoever, that are in his Custody, belonging to the Peers, to John Browne Esquire, Clerk of the Parliaments; and likewise the Stone Tower, and Dwelling-house belonging thereunto, and report the same to this House:

    From: ‘House of Lords Journal Volume 11: 25 April 1660’, Journal of the House of Lords: volume 11: 1660-1666, pp. 3-4. URL: http://www.british-history.ac.uk/report.asp?compid=13936&strquery=Clerk%20lords. Date accessed: 24 May 2005.
